The pumpkin patch is an annual event for many Katy families.
Mothers with cameras, kids with grins, activities for the kids and pumpkins galore can make for an entire day at the pumpkin patch.
Finding the perfect pumpkin to decorate your table or porch can be difficult with so many choices but that's all part of the fun.
Whether you want a quick trip to a pumpkin patch or make a day of it there are many to choose from.
Pumpkin patches in and around Katy:
- Dewberry Farm- pick your own pumpkin, lighted pumpkin stroll, corn maze, hayrides, kid activities
- Old Time Christmas Tree Farm- yes, they have pumpkins, train, giant slide, obstacle course, hayride
- Zoo Boo at The Houston Zoo- Fiesta Mart pumpkin patch: kids choose a pumpkin to paint
- Matt Family Orchard- pumpkin patch, hayride, dressing scarecrows
- 7 Acre Wood- pumpkin patch, hayride, hay maze, pony rides
- TGR Exotics- pumpkin patch "on the wild side"
- St. Peter's UMC- Oct 2-31. Free. 9am-7pm M-Sat, 12-7pm Sun.
- First Methodist of Katy- 10am-6pm. Free. Proceeds benefit missions programs.
- Oil Ranch- 1 free pumpkin with admission, Oct 1-31st
- Holy Cross Episcopal Church- 10 a.m. until dark Monday, Oct. 12 – Saturday, Oct. 31
- Faith United Methodist Church- Oct 5-31
